How hard is it to fly a gyrocopter?

Gyrocopters tend to be easier to fly as they only have three flight controls (rudder pedals, a throttle and a control stick) which is way simpler than a plane or helicopter, making it perfect for beginners who have never flown before.

How Slow Can an AutoGyro fly?

around 100 mph
They can fly low and slow or cruise along at around 100 mph. They are highly maneuverable, cannot stall or spin, and, since they’re always in auto-rotation, they gradually descend to a landing spot in the event of an engine failure.

What is the weight of the Calidus?

Calidus L x W x H: 4,8 m x 1,7 m x 2,7 m Empty weight: 265-305 kg MTOW: 450-560 kg Engine: Rotax 912 ULS | 914 UL Takeoff distance* 1: 90 m | 70 m
